- Hors doeuvre - Wikipedia
An hors d'oeuvre ( ɔːr ˈdɜːrv (rə) or DURV (-rə); French: hors-d'œuvre [ɔʁ dœvʁ (ə)] ⓘ), appetiser, [1] appetizer or starter[2] is a small dish served before a meal [3] in European cuisine Some hors d'oeuvres are served cold, others hot [4]

- HORS DOEUVRE Definition Meaning | Dictionary. com
a small bit of appetizing food, as spicy meat, fish, cheese, or a preparation of chopped or creamed foods, often served on crackers or small pieces of toast, for eating at cocktail parties or other gatherings where drinks are served with no other food
